Bodegas Riojanas

The Artacho family had a deep wine tradition when in 1890 they founded Bodegas Riojanas, together with Rafael Carreras. Throughout its 100-year history, winemaking techniques have evolved because Bodegas Riojanas combine local winemaking tradition with state-of-the-art winemaking techniques. Innovation goes hand in hand with respect for tradition, therefore, they have incorporated the most advanced winemaking techniques that allow for adaptation to current market trends.

The quintessential grape in Rioja is Tempranillo, but Bodegas Riojanas also has one of the largest areas dedicated to Mazuelo and Graciano within the denomination, varieties that provide greater personality to their wines. The different plots of vineyards are situated on clay-limestone of Miocene origin, soils suitable for producing the highest quality.

In early October, after going through the heat of summer, the harvest is done. The choice of the optimum time for harvesting, the productivity of the vines, the selection of grape batches intended to develop different types of wines of the winery; all will have influence in the final quality and characteristics of the wines obtained.

The batches of grapes from old vineyards are collected in boxes, to prevent the pressure produced by the weight breaks, assuring us that grapes arrive in optimal conditions to the winery. Once there, they undergo a meticulous manual selection, bunch by bunch, obtaining wines that are the maximum exponent of Bodegas Riojanas.
